Before you request an additional key, it's important to determine the type of key your Audi uses. Audi has traditional key fobs as well as traditional keys. Traditional keys require manual insertion and turning, whereas key fobs are equipped with an electronic transponder chip which communicates with the car's computer. You'll need an alternative key fob if you lose your Audi.

Even if you've lost the original Audi car key, you can get a new one by a professional locksmith. This is a less expensive alternative to purchasing a brand new car at the dealer, and it takes much less time.

To have a new key cut, you'll be required to provide your name address, address, and evidence of ownership of the vehicle. This is usually done by providing a copy your registration or title. Audi smart keys are equipped with proximity sensors that enable you to open trunks and doors from a distance without pressing any buttons. The sensors are used in conjunction with key radio pulse generators that transmit signals when you're close enough to open the door or trunk.

Additionally it is possible to start your car using the same button on your key fob that you press to lock it.
